Optimized Binomial Quantum States of Complex Oscillators with Real Spectrum
arXiv:1605.01328 · doi:10.1088/1742-6596/698/1/012026
Abstract
Classical and nonclassical states of quantum complex oscillators with real spectrum are presented. Such states are bi-orthonormal superpositions of energy eigenvectors of the system with binomial-like coefficients. For large values of these optimized binomial states behave as photon added coherent states when the imaginary part of the potential is cancelled.
